CITTIO Partners with eIQnetworks to Add Security and Compliance Capabilities to its Network and Systems Monitoring Platform

Strategic OEM agreement enables better collaboration between network, security and compliance teams

ACTON, Mass. and SAN FRANCISCO, September 18, 2007 – eIQnetworks®, Inc., a global provider of next-generation security information management (SIM) solutions, and CITTIO, the innovation leader in automated network and systems monitoring software, today announced an OEM agreement in which eIQ’s SecureVue™ solution for managing security, risk and compliance across the enterprise will be offered as a fully integrated module of the CITTIO WatchTower® platform. The combined offering enables customers to prevent costly downtime while simultaneously safeguarding their important business assets.

Sold under the CITTIO brand, the tightly integrated solution is designed to break down the traditional silos within organizations by unifying log, vulnerability, configuration, asset, performance and NetFlow data. This end-to-end correlation fosters close collaboration between the NOC (Network Operations Center), the SOC (Security Operations Center) and compliance teams. As a result, organizations are able to better monitor and manage availability, security, risk and compliance across the enterprise.

“Today, network management teams need to manage and understand network-related issues across silos such as servers, storage, security, databases and applications. They need to manage complex and dynamic IP networks to connect customers, vendors and employees,” wrote Evelyn Hubbert in “The Network Management Software Market” report, (Forrester Research, Inc., June 6, 2007). “Network traffic monitoring needs to be tied to security management so that early detection of threats leads to proactive actions rather than front-line news.”

Enterprises, particularly in the financial services, healthcare and retail markets as well as government organizations, will benefit greatly from the automated network and systems monitoring expertise of CITTIO coupled with eIQ’s ability to centralize security and compliance operations. The integrated offering allows customers to proactively detect and monitor all network devices, systems and applications, while taking advantage of security management, data archival, reporting and forensics capabilities that meet stringent audit requirements for compliance mandates, such as the Gramm-Leach-Bliley Act (GLBA), the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A), Payment Card Industry (PCI) and Sarbanes-Oxley (SOX).

About eIQnetworks
eIQnetworks, Inc., a global provider of next-generation security information management (SIM) solutions, enables enterprise, government and MSSP customers to cost-effectively improve operations by gaining better visibility into the overall IT infrastructure. With more than 2,300 organizations relying on the power of eIQ to unify security, risk and compliance management across the enterprise, customers worldwide are able to take proactive steps to protect IT assets, minimize risk and meet compliance mandates. eIQ customers include Avaya, BT, Casio, Celgene, Fujitsu, Hess, KPMG, Malaysia Telecom, Nuspire, Singapore Telecom, Sprint and Rackspace. eIQ solutions are sold both direct and through a global network of distributors, resellers and strategic OEM partners, which include Astaro, CITTIO, Clavister, H3C (3Com), Intoto, iPolicy Networks, Mirapoint, NetContinuum, NitroSecurity, PioLink, Reflex Security, Sanmina-SCI, Secure Computing and Top Layer Networks.
